After more than four years of work a 32-mile M4 upgrade across Berkshire and London is now fully open - National Highways has confirmed today (Monday, December 5). National Highways has carried out a four-year upgrade to convert the carriageway into a Smart Motorway.
The completed Smart Motorway runs between Junction 3 (Hayes in Greater London) and Junction 12 for Theale, near Reading. The eastern section of the M4 between junctions 3 and 8/9 (Maidenhead) has now moved to 70mph - has now reopened.
The Smart Motorway scheme - which has seen years of weekend closures in Berkshire - means all lanes are running and there is no hard shoulder. There 34 new emergency areas between junctions 3 and 12 - one every 1.3 miles on average.
